Things to do in Lehi for first time

Three days in Lehi offers a delightful blend of vibrant gardens and scenic parks, perfect for leisurely strolls and picnics. Enjoy outdoor activities like hiking and boating, while also indulging in shopping and local sports events. This charming destination promises a refreshing escape for all travelers. Here's a quick itinerary to make the most of your trip to Lehi:

  • Day 1: Start your adventure at Evermore Park, a fantastical experience filled with immersive storytelling and enchanting landscapes. After exploring the park's whimsical attractions, head to Draper Dayland Dog Park, a perfect spot to unwind and watch pets frolic in a beautiful setting. Conclude your day with a visit to Timpanogos Cave National Monument, where you can embark on a guided tour through stunning limestone caves, witnessing breathtaking formations that have taken thousands of years to develop.
  • Day 2: Begin at Vineyard Beach for a relaxing morning by the water, soaking up the sun and enjoying the scenic views of Utah Lake. Next, make your way to Utah Lake State Park, where you can engage in various outdoor activities like fishing, hiking, or simply enjoying a picnic surrounded by nature. Finish the day with a tranquil stroll along the Provo River, taking in the picturesque landscape and perhaps catching a glimpse of local wildlife.
  • Day 3: Kick off your day at the magnificent Provo Utah Temple, known for its stunning architecture and peaceful gardens, perfect for reflection. Then, head to Flight Park State Recreation Area, where you can watch paragliders take off or even try your hand at flying with an instructor. Wrap up your day at the Provo City Center Temple, an architectural gem that combines historical significance with modern elegance, offering a serene space for contemplation and appreciation of its beauty.

Best time to go to Lehi

Lehi exper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 24.4°F (-4.2°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 77.4°F (25.2°C). April t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Lehi are April, June, and July,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by dry to light rainfall. In contrast, October to December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by dry to light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
